What is the cheapest place to live in Dubai?

Dubai is known for its luxury lifestyle and high cost of living, but there are affordable areas for those looking to save money. International City is often considered the cheapest place to live in Dubai, offering budget-friendly housing options without compromising on essential amenities.

What Makes International City Affordable?

International City stands out as a cost-effective living option in Dubai due to its affordable rental prices and diverse community. It is designed to provide a range of accommodation types that suit various budgets, making it ideal for both singles and families.

Key Features of International City

  • Affordable Housing: Rental prices in International City are significantly lower compared to other parts of Dubai. A one-bedroom apartment can cost between AED 20,000 to AED 35,000 annually.
  • Cultural Diversity: The area is divided into clusters named after different countries, offering a multicultural environment.
  • Essential Amenities: Residents have access to supermarkets, clinics, and schools within the vicinity, reducing the need for long commutes.

Other Affordable Areas in Dubai

While International City is a top choice, several other areas offer budget-friendly living options in Dubai:

1. Discovery Gardens

Discovery Gardens is another affordable residential community known for its lush landscapes and convenient location near the Jebel Ali Free Zone.

  • Rental Prices: Apartments here range from AED 30,000 to AED 50,000 per year.
  • Community Feel: The area is family-friendly, with parks and recreational facilities.

2. Al Nahda

Located on the border of Dubai and Sharjah, Al Nahda offers affordable living with easy access to both emirates.

  • Rental Prices: One-bedroom apartments can be rented for AED 30,000 to AED 45,000 annually.
  • Transportation: Well-connected by public transport, making it convenient for daily commutes.

3. Jumeirah Village Circle (JVC)

JVC is an emerging residential area with a mix of villas and apartments at competitive prices.

  • Rental Prices: Prices for one-bedroom apartments start from AED 35,000 per year.
  • Development: The area is rapidly developing, with new facilities and amenities.

Comparison of Affordable Areas in Dubai

Feature International City Discovery Gardens Al Nahda JVC
Rental Price (1BR) AED 20k – 35k AED 30k – 50k AED 30k – 45k AED 35k+
Community Multicultural Family-friendly Urban Developing
Amenities Basic Recreational Convenient Expanding
Transport Moderate Good Excellent Developing

What is the cost of living in Dubai for a single person?

The cost of living in Dubai for a single person can vary widely based on lifestyle choices. On average, a single person might spend AED 3,000 to AED 5,000 per month, excluding rent. This includes food, transportation, and leisure activities.

Is Dubai cheaper than Abu Dhabi?

In general, Dubai and Abu Dhabi have similar living costs, but specific expenses can vary. Housing might be slightly cheaper in certain parts of Dubai compared to Abu Dhabi, but it depends on the area and lifestyle.

Can I live in Dubai on AED 5,000 per month?

Living in Dubai on AED 5,000 per month is challenging but possible if you choose affordable housing and manage expenses carefully. Opting for budget-friendly areas like International City can help keep costs down.
